Sleep aid products are constantly emerging

Recently, the reporter saw on major e-commerce platforms that the price of smart sleep devices varies greatly, ranging from more than 100 yuan to 45,000 yuan. These products are also used differently, some are held in the hand when sleeping, some are worn on the door of the head, and some are clipped to the earlobe. However, the working principle of these products is basically the same, they all use microcurrent stimulation to achieve the purpose of improving sleep, and claim to be "reducing the symptoms of difficulty falling asleep" and "alleviating sleep difficulties" in terms of efficacy.

The most commonly used technology in smart sleep device products is transcranial microcurrent stimulation technology (CES). The reporter saw a "Chunxiao sleep aid" with a price of 158 yuan on the Internet, the product is hand-held, the product introduction said, can stimulate the hand to achieve the purpose of stimulating the brain, play a calming effect, improve the secretion of various neurotransmitters in the body, thereby aiding sleep. Another "left point medical smart sleep device" is an ear clip sleep aid, the price is 1499 yuan, the product introduction says "CES physical therapy, using a certain intensity of low-frequency pulses, through a pre-set stimulation program to stimulate nerves or muscles... thereby treating or improving insomnia symptoms". There is also a product called "Siyoujia Medical Sleep Instrument", which also uses CES technology and costs 4380 yuan.

In addition to products using CES technology, there are also products on the market that work on the principle of brainwave frequency resonance. According to the business, the product uses the principle of physical resonance to implant the sleep frequency that people should have into the chip, and then the power supply releases resonance with brain waves to promote sleep. The price of such products is relatively expensive, all of which are more than 1,000 yuan.

In addition, more expensive sleep aid products have "medicine and device words". According to Liu Ting, a medical device registration consulting staff member at Beijing Sino Consulting Company, products with drug and device batch numbers have undergone clinical trials and are more reliable in effectiveness and stability, so the price is more expensive.

The reporter also found that many daily necessities on the Internet have also been developed into sleep aid products, adding sleep aid functions on the basis of the original functions, such as sleep aid pillows, sleep aid eye masks, sleep aid audio, sleep aid aromatherapy, etc. For example, pillows, some have slightly changed in structure, more ergonomic, some add Chinese medicine ingredients, and some add music functions in the pillow, which can turn on music while sleeping; Another example is the sleep aid eye mask, which adds music and hot compresses to the eye mask; The sleep aid speaker has built-in various white noises from nature, such as the sound of insects, spring water, and rain hitting plantains; There are also sleep aids and sleep sprays, which are claimed to emit a soothing aroma and help you sleep quickly. The same point is that these products labeled "sleep aid" are slightly more expensive than similar products.

Is it really effective or foolish?

Different prices and different technical principles, what about the efficacy of these sleep aids? The reporter browsed a large number of users' messages, some feedback effect is good, some say that it is somewhat effective, and some say that it is useless.

"Sleep aid products have the effect of regulating, alleviating and improving sleep disorders in some people within a certain range, but they will not have miraculous effects." During the interview, Liu Zhiming, a national psychological counselor, told the "China Consumer News" reporter, "The microcurrent therapy device, magnetic stimulation therapy instrument and other sleep aid equipment on the market are also used by hospitals. However, the output unit value of the products sold on the market is smaller than that of hospital equipment, and the safety is improved, but the treatment effect will be reduced. Transcranial magnetic stimulation technology products are generally used in hospitals to treat mental illnesses such as depression, and one of the effects is to relieve insomnia caused by mental illness. Therefore, when choosing sleep aid products, we should fully understand and choose carefully. ”

Zhang Han, a senior psychological counselor at Xiajing Psychological Counseling Center, told the "China Consumer News" reporter: "The causes of sleep disorders are diverse, some are caused by psychological problems, such as anxiety, and other diseases. Therefore, it is necessary to first understand the cause of sleep disorders before we can choose the way to alleviate the symptoms. Most people with insomnia and difficulty falling asleep are due to stress, nervousness, and anxiety during the day. Sleep aid products can affect people's sleep quality, but they cannot play a decisive role. ”

Zhang Han also said that it is not recommended for people without sleep problems to use sleep aid products, and the fewer conditions people need to sleep, the better. People who originally have no sleep problems, if they create a sound to assist sleep, they will become dependent for a long time, and they may not be able to sleep without it.

No standard makes it difficult to return

Recently, some consumers complained that they purchased a second-generation negative ion brainwave sleep device on an online called "ecological sleep conditioning store", which arrived on February 2 this year. Before purchasing, the merchant informed that if you are not satisfied within 2 days, you can return the goods and refund them without reason. On March 11, because the product was invalid, the consumer proposed a return and refund, but the merchant said that the transaction was abnormal and could not be returned.

After receiving the complaint, the reporter contacted the merchant by phone several times. However, as of press time, the merchant did not give a clear response.

The reporter's investigation found that different sleep aid products have a trial period ranging from 7 to 30 days, and they all say that "the trial is invalid and can be returned". However, many consumers have reported that some stores say that it is not easy to return goods.

"The main reason for consumer returns is that the effect is not obvious after use, because these products are advertised as saying that they can improve sleep, but there is no unified standard for the effect of sleep aids, and the effect of sleep aids can only be decided by the business." Relevant people told the "China Consumer News" reporter, "In addition to medicinal and mechanical products, there is currently no standard and specification problem in sleep aid products, and merchants say that the product can be sold as a sleep aid product." ”
